In response to your question about the use of master and slave in Jenkins, let me provide a comprehensive explanation. Understanding Jenkins Architecture: Jenkins, being a widely-used automation server, operates on a master-slave architecture to distribute workload efficiently. Let's delve into the key components: Master: Definition: The Jenkins master is the primary server that manages and coordinates the entire Jenkins environment. Functions: Job Execution: Master schedules and monitors all job executions. User Interface: Provides the web-based interface for users to interact with Jenkins. Configuration Management: Manages configurations, plugins, and global settings. Slave: Definition: Jenkins slaves, also known as agents or nodes, are auxiliary servers that handle the actual execution of jobs assigned by the master. Functions: Parallel Execution: Allows multiple jobs to run simultaneously, enhancing efficiency. Resource Offloading: Distributes the workload, preventing overburdening the master. Platform Diversity: Supports execution on different platforms and environments. Use of Master and Slave in Jenkins: Understanding the purpose and utility of the master and slave components is crucial for a comprehensive grasp of Jenkins functionality. Load Balancing: Master: Distributes jobs among available slaves based on workload and configurations. Slave: Executes assigned tasks independently, contributing to load balancing. Scalability: Master: Serves as the central control, enabling the addition of multiple slaves for scalability. Slave: Allows horizontal scaling by adding more agents to handle increased workload. Isolation and Security: Master: Houses sensitive information and controls access, enhancing security. Slave: Runs jobs in isolated environments, preventing conflicts and enhancing security. Resource Optimization: Master: Focuses on managing jobs and overall system health. Slave: Utilizes dedicated resources for job execution, optimizing resource usage.
